Exome sequencing identifies frequent mutation of ARID1A in molecular subtypes of gastric cancer.

Abstract excerpt
Gastric cancer is a heterogeneous disease with multiple environmental etiologies and alternative pathways of carcinogenesis. Beyond mutations in TP53, alterations in other genes or pathways account for only small subsets of the disease.
